Stupid engravers

As some of you might know I ordered some toasting flutes from the BTB shop which I ADORE!



The same day I got them I went into town to get them engraved because I was so excited. When I got them back he showed me one and I was abit annpyed because he had put a little squiggle thing on the bottom of the writing which I thought was abit 'immature', but figured there was no point complaining because it was done now.

Anyway, I took them out to show FH and realised that where they have engraved the T in his name is cracked!

What do I do? I will ring them, but not really sure what i hope to acheive? Its not like they can replace the glasses.
